Part 1: The Foundational Keto Chaffle Recipe
A Step-by-Step Guide

- Ingredients:
- 1 large egg
- 1/2 cup cheddar cheese‚ shredded (sharp cheddar recommended)
- 1 tablespoon almond flour
- Pinch of salt
- Optional: Black pepper‚ herbs (e.g.‚ chives‚ parsley)
- Instructions:
- Crack the egg into a small bowl and whisk thoroughly.
- Add the shredded cheddar cheese‚ almond flour‚ and salt. Mix until well combined.
- Preheat your mini waffle maker. Ensure it's properly oiled or greased to prevent sticking (use a high-heat cooking spray).
- Pour approximately 1/4 cup of the batter onto the preheated waffle maker.
- Cook for approximately 2-3 minutes‚ or until golden brown and crispy. Cooking time may vary depending on your waffle maker.
- Carefully remove the chaffle from the waffle maker and allow it to cool slightly before serving.

Flavor Variations
- Spicy Chaffles: Adding a pinch of cayenne pepper or a dash of your favorite hot sauce.
- Herb and Cheese Chaffles: Incorporating fresh or dried herbs like rosemary‚ thyme‚ or oregano‚ along with different cheeses (mozzarella‚ parmesan‚ etc.).
- Vegetable Chaffles: Adding finely grated vegetables like zucchini or finely chopped mushrooms (ensure they are thoroughly squeezed to remove excess moisture).
- Sweet Chaffles (with caution): Using sugar-free sweeteners sparingly (e.g.‚ erythritol‚ stevia) and adding spices like cinnamon or vanilla extract. Careful monitoring of carbohydrate intake is essential.
